An improper neutralization of input vulnerability was identified in GitHub Enterprise Server that allowed cross-site scripting in GitHub Markdown that used `$$..$$` math blocks. Exploitation required access to the target GitHub Enterprise Server instance and privileged user interaction with the malicious elements. This vulnerability affected version 3.16.1 of GitHub Enterprise Server and was fixed in version 3.16.2. This vulnerability was reported via the GitHub Bug Bounty program.
